PUSH-TO-STOP VALVES

FEATURES:

  • Body: zinc-plated steel.
  • Internal parts: hardened and ground steel
  • Seals: BUNA N standard.
  • Load holding: ball type, no leakage
  • Maximum stroke: 15 mm
  • Closing after 4 mm stroke

TWO WAY HIGH-PRESSURE BALL VALVES

Our BVC 2 Series two way high-pressure ball valves are designed to suit a wide range of applications. These valves should not be used as flow control valves and should therefore always be fully open or closed.

CONSTRUCTION:

  • Carbon steel with trivalent plating.
  • Fitted with Nitrile seals.
  • Also available in AISI 316 stainless steel (See BVS 2 Series).
  • Metric and flanged available on request.

 

FEATURES:

  • Floating ball design maximises sealing.
  • Full bore valves provide an unrestricted flow path for negligible pressure drop.
  • Open to close in 1/4 turn.
  • Cranked handle allows clearance for easy operation.

 

ACCESSORIES – Valve Locking Kits and Valve Handles are available for the BVC 2 Series.

SPECIFICATIONS – Operating temperatures (With Nitrile seals): -40°C (-40°F) to 106°C (223°F)

APPLICATIONS – Designed for usage in general hydraulic systems, machine tools, test equipment, agricultural, and mobile hydraulics.

VFCV – FLOW CONTROL VALVE ONE-WAT

FEATURES:

  • Body: zinc-plated steel.
  • Internal parts: hardened and ground steel
  • Seals: BUNA N standard.
  • Leakage control-needle type. Minimal leakage when the valve is closed.

 

CONNECTIONS:

Connect either ports to the supply and the other to the actuator to control. When used on actuators with double pilot check valves, VNDV has to be mounted between the actuator and the double pilot check valve. Flow adjustment is done by rotating the plastic hand knob after loosening the side locking screw. This particular configuration allows an accurate adjustment.

VSC – END OF STROKE VALVE

FEATURES:

  • Body: Cast Iron
  • Internal parts: hardened and ground steel
  • Seals: BUNA N standard.
  • Leakage : Minimal Leakage

 

CONNECTIONS:

Connect P to the control valve and A to the circuit or to the actuator. When the spool is operated, flow is blocked from P to A, whilst the check valve enables free flow in the reverse direction.

USE AND OPERATION:

This valve is used to block the oil supply to a hydraulic circuit or to stop an actuator’s stroke (Valve is normally open). The valve is closed by either pulling or pushing the spool, which immediately stops the oil flow.

Celebrating 50 years in Hydraulics

Distag QCS (UK) Ltd, previously known as Flexequip Ltd, was founded in July 1971 and began manufacturing hydraulic couplings to service a large home and export market across the world through a distribution network.

The Flexequip brand has been synonymous with designing and manufacturing high-quality hydraulic couplings for over 50 years. From the early days of re-usable couplings, and braised adapters, to the current range of one & two-piece fittings, the FH logo is widely recognised across Europe, UK, and the Middle East.

Following the acquisition by the Distag group in 2006, the company has continued to expand the product range and service provided, and today we carry over 10,000 active hydraulic component SKUs, including hose, fittings, adapters, QR couplings, valves, motors, cylinders, clamps & hose protection.

In addition to the components provided, Distag also manufacture hose assemblies, manipulated steel tube assemblies, and build hydraulic kits according to customer specification.
